Transaction 938c12145ac63a9900569bcf14d682f473001ea2dc33ca0f59c8ca6666aff776
1 Input
1 Output
-
938c12145ac63a9900569bcf14d682f473001ea2dc33ca0f59c8ca6666aff776:0
- value
- 6526282
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f93117539950c62256fb3754c6e8111e02f89fc4 OP_EQUAL
- address
- 3QQczDjLgkXgbvNs7C8qemoBnGg72twpjy